Output 623be36b1dddd111b740334a890256c6ce1554c064dbd61a0dae951515e309f6:6

value
620090
script pubkey
OP_0 OP_PUSHBYTES_20 b31a3568012c2dbd77852d72d22ff24f0a2e6fe8
address
bc1qkvdr26qp9skm6au994edytljfu9zumlgprhd4t
transaction
623be36b1dddd111b740334a890256c6ce1554c064dbd61a0dae951515e309f6
spent
true